Merge branch 'develop' of ssh://development.life-of-german.org:451/log-gtav/reallife-gamemode into develop

This commit is contained in:
2021-04-07 21:59:38 +02:00
3 changed files with 10 additions and 3 deletions

View File

@@ -20,11 +20,18 @@ namespace ReallifeGamemode.Server.Events
string username = player.Name;
using (var dbContext = new DatabaseContext())
{
if (password.Length < 6)
{
player.TriggerEvent("SERVER:Login_Error", "Das Passwort muss aus mindestens 6 Zeichen bestehen.");
return;
}
if (dbContext.Users.Where(u => u.SocialClubName == player.SocialClubName).Count() >= 3)
{
player.TriggerEvent("SERVER:Login_Error", "Es sind schon 3 Konten mit dieser Socialclub-ID registriert.");
return;
}
else if (!dbContext.Users.Any(u => u.Name.ToLower() == username.ToLower().Trim()))
if (!dbContext.Users.Any(u => u.Name.ToLower() == username.ToLower().Trim()))
{
var user = new User
{

View File

@@ -809,7 +809,7 @@ namespace ReallifeGamemode.Server.Managers
[RemoteEvent("CLIENT:InteractionMenu_CallService_Sani")]
public void CallServiceSani(Player player)
{
if (player.GetUser().FactionId == 2)
if (player.GetUser().FactionId == 2 && player.IsDuty())
{
player.SendNotification("~r~[Fehler] ~w~Du kannst keinen Sanitäter rufen.");
return;

View File

@@ -74,7 +74,7 @@ namespace ReallifeGamemode.Server.Managers
{
if (player.IsInVehicle)
{
player.TriggerEvent("Error", "Du kannst dein Kofferraum nicht betätigen.");
player.TriggerEvent("Error", "Du kannst deinen Kofferraum gerade nicht öffnen.");
}
Vehicle veh = NAPI.Pools.GetAllVehicles().ToList().Where(v => v.Position.DistanceTo(player.Position) <= 2).FirstOrDefault();
if (veh == null)